Indians of the Rocky Mountain region used pokeweed to treat epilepsy, anxiety and neurological disorders. The Pah-Utes fermented berries in water to make a narcotic tea (Scully, 217). Today, pokeweed proteins have shown promise in treating certain types of cancer and inhibiting HIV cell replication (Mitich, 889). Photos. Berries

Descriptions. Butorphanol nasal spray is used to relieve pain severe enough to require opioid treatment and when other pain medicines did not work well enough or cannot be tolerated. It belongs to the group of medicines called narcotic analgesics (pain medicines). Butorphanol acts on the central nervous system (CNS) to relieve pain.Narcotic Education Attestation Tracker (NEAT) Prescribers must notify the Department that they have completed the educational requirement by submitting an online attestation. Controlled substances are regulated by the government to prevent abuse and misuse and lower the risk of overdose. A synthetic opioid, tramadol is a Schedule IV drug according to the Controlled Substances Act.

Pokeweed is native to wet or sandy areas of eastern North America. The berries contain a red dye used to color wine, candies, cloth, and paper. Gabapentin isn’t considered a controlled substance by the federal government as of July 2022. But several states consider gabapentin a schedule V (schedule 5) controlled substance. In states where gabapentin is a controlled substance, there’s stricter laws regarding prescribing and dispensing it from pharmacies.

Yes, Adderall is classified as a Schedule II controlled substance by the U.S. Drug Enforcement Agency (DEA). It is a central nervous system stimulant with a high potential for abuse or drug dependence. Keep Adderall in a safe place away from others to prevent misuse and abuse. Drugs and other substances that are considered controlled substances under the Controlled Substances Act (CSA) are divided into five schedules. An updated and complete list of the schedules is published annually in Title 21 Code of Federal Regulations (C.F.R.) §§1308.11 through 1308.15. ….
